Tens of thousands of party members and loyalists on Wednesday thronged various wards across Kwara State for the commencement of the All Progressives Congress (APC) Ward Congress.
From Adewole, Oju Ekun Zarumi, and Alanamu in Ilorin West, Ibagun in Ilorin East, Alapa in Asa, Share in Ifelodun, and Okuta in Baruten, among others, party members have filed out in their numbers to participate in the exercise.
The party has adopted an affirmation method to retain most of the incumbent party executives owing to their exceptional performances — except in a few areas where zoning and other peculiarities took the centre stage.
The exercise is being supervised by representatives of the national headquarters of the APC in Abuja.
In an interview with journalists, the Kwara APC Chairman, Prince Sunday Fagbemi commended party members and leaders for the show of support, solidarity, and peaceful conduct as the ward Congress commences.
The congresses will run till March.
APC is the ruling party in the state under the leadership of the state governor, Mallam A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q.
